Engine oil types and viscosity
When choosing engine oil for a riding mower, understanding SAE viscosity grades helps in selecting oil that matches the engine’s temperature and operating conditions. Oils with lower viscosity numbers flow more easily at cold temperatures, making them better suited for cooler seasons, while higher viscosity oils provide thicker lubrication for warmer conditions. There are several types of engine oils available including conventional, synthetic, and semisynthetic.
Conventional oils are generally more affordable and adequate for standard mowing requirements, whereas synthetic oils offer superior performance, oxidation resistance, and better protection under extreme temperatures. Semisynthetic blends provide a balance between cost and performance, combining some benefits of synthetic oils with conventional base oils.
Seasonal changes influence which oil viscosity works best since using oil that is too thick in cold weather can make starting the engine difficult, and oil that is too thin during hot weather may not provide adequate lubrication. Considering these factors will help maintain the mower’s engine efficiency and longevity while allowing smooth operation across different climates.

Additives and performance enhancers
Choosing the right engine oil involves understanding how certain components within the oil protect and extend the life of your engine. Detergents and dispersants play an essential role by keeping the engine clean; they work to prevent sludge buildup and suspend contaminants so they don’t settle on engine parts, which helps maintain smooth operation over time.
Antiwear and corrosion inhibitors form protective layers on metal surfaces, reducing friction and shielding the engine from rust caused by moisture and combustion byproducts. These additives collectively enhance engine longevity by minimizing wear and tear and preventing damage from harmful deposits. When selecting oil, paying attention to these features along with the oil’s viscosity and compatibility with your mower’s engine type will support reliable performance and long-term durability during regular or heavy use.

Oil change intervals and maintenance
Maintaining your riding mower involves knowing when to change its engine oil to keep the machine running smoothly and extend its lifespan. Typically, it is advisable to replace the oil after every 25 to 50 hours of operation, depending on the manufacturer’s recommendations and the conditions in which the mower is used.
Using high quality oil can provide multiple benefits including improved engine protection, reduced wear and tear, and the ability to stretch intervals between oil changes without compromising engine health. Proper maintenance not only enhances performance but also helps avoid costly repairs, making attentive oil care a smart choice for anyone relying on a riding mower for their yard work.

Can Synthetic Oil Be Used In A Riding Mower Engine?
Yes, synthetic oil can be used in a riding mower engine and is often recommended for its superior performance. Synthetic oils provide better lubrication, reduce engine wear, and improve efficiency, especially in extreme temperatures. They also resist breakdown and sludge formation, helping to extend the engine’s life. However, it’s important to check the mower manufacturer’s guidelines before switching to synthetic oil. Some older mower models may require conventional oil or specific formulations. Using the correct oil type ensures optimal engine performance and longevity.
How Often Should I Change The Engine Oil In My Riding Mower?
It’s generally recommended to change the engine oil in your riding mower every 50 hours of use or at least once every mowing season. However, this can vary depending on the mower model, oil type, and operating conditions. Always refer to your owner’s manual for specific guidelines. Regular oil changes help maintain engine performance and prolong its lifespan by preventing sludge buildup and reducing wear. If you use your mower under heavy conditions or in dusty environments, more frequent oil changes may be necessary to ensure optimal engine health.

What Type Of Engine Oil Is Best For Riding Mowers?
The best engine oil for riding mowers is typically SAE 30 or 10W-30, depending on the operating temperature and manufacturer recommendations. SAE 30 is ideal for warmer conditions and provides effective lubrication, while 10W-30 offers better performance in varying temperatures, especially if you use the mower in cooler weather. Always check the owner’s manual to confirm the recommended oil type for your specific model. Using high-quality, detergent-based oil helps keep the engine clean and prevents sludge buildup. Synthetic oils are also an option, offering enhanced protection and longer intervals between oil changes.
